WebJun 23, 2024 · Soil. Coral bells prefer humus-rich soil with a neutral to slightly acidic soil pH, somewhere between 6.0 and 7.0. Good drainage is a must, especially in shaded areas, as sitting in the damp soil will cause the crown of the plant to rot. 2. WebDec 2, 2024 · Garden cloches are the fancy term for a glass dome that you place over plants sensitive to cold. The word actually means “bell” in French. The glass enhances the light and heat for the plant and protects it from direct contact with snow or ice. These are most useful for small plants and starts.
